



Deep Into Karl
Bradley Theodore’s “Deep Into Karl” is a stunning 30" x 40" painting on canvas that delves into the legacy of Karl Lagerfeld, one of fashion’s most iconic figures. Theodore reimagines Lagerfeld with his signature use of vibrant colours and gestural brushstrokes, portraying him as a striking skeletal figure adorned in his signature black suit and high collar. The monochromatic black background, contrasted by the neon colours of the figure, creates an intense and arresting visual impact.
Surrounding the central portrait are graffiti-like elements, including sketches, handwritten notes, and logos referencing Lagerfeld’s storied career with Chanel, Fendi, and Balmain. Phrases such as “Elegance is Attitude” and illustrations of classic fashion symbols underscore Lagerfeld’s influence on the fashion industry, while Theodore’s abstract details add layers of narrative and meaning. The painting is a celebration of creativity and individuality, paying homage to Lagerfeld’s role as a cultural and artistic visionary.
Born in the Turks and Caicos Islands, Bradley Theodore has carved a unique niche in contemporary art, blending vibrant palettes and expressive abstraction. After growing up in Miami and immersing himself in New York’s buzzing artistic scene, Theodore gained recognition for his colourful murals and bold skeleton motifs, which symbolise human essence rather than mortality. Self-taught, Theodore draws inspiration from Salvador Dalí and blends the influences of fine art and street culture in his work.
